Cheesecake Swirl Carrot Bundt Cake: Pressure Cooker Style

This rich, moist bundt cake features a creamy cheesecake swirl and a blend of warm spices, all cooked to perfection in a pressure cooker.
Prep Time 30 minutes
Cook Time 1 hour 15 minutes
Total Time 1 hour 45 minutes
Servings 12 people
Calories 400 kcal

Equipment

  • 1 Pressure cooker with trivet for steaming
  • 1 Bundt pan greased

Ingredients
  

Main ingredients

  • 1 cup vegetable oil 240ml
  • 4 large eggs at room temperature
  • 1 and ¾ cups packed light or dark brown sugar dark gives more depth, but either works
  • ¾ cup smooth unsweetened applesauce acts as a natural sweetener and adds moisture
  • 1 teaspoon pure vanilla extract classic flavor boost
  • 1 teaspoon orange zest optional
  • 2 and ½ cups all-purpose flour spooned and leveled for accurate measure
  • Spices 2 teaspoons baking powder, 1 teaspoon baking soda, ½ teaspoon salt, 1 and ½ teaspoons ground cinnamon, 1 teaspoon ground ginger, ¼ teaspoon nutmeg, ¼ teaspoon cloves
  • 2 cups peeled and shredded carrots about 4 large
  • 1 cup roughly chopped pecans optional
  • 12 ounces full-fat brick cream cheese softened
  • ¼ cup granulated sugar
  • 1 large egg
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 cup confectioners’ sugar sifted
  • 2 tablespoons fresh orange juice or milk

Instructions
 

Instructions

  • First off, you gotta grease your bundt pan real good to dodge any sticking. Set your oven to 350°F (175°C) just because you wanna have that option later if needed.
  • Mix up the wet stuff in a big bowl. Whisk oil, eggs, and brown sugar until smooth and kinda fluffy. Then stir in applesauce, vanilla, and orange zest.
  • In a separate bowl, toss together flour, baking powder, baking soda, salt, and your spicy mix of cinnamon, ginger, nutmeg, and cloves. Get ready to bring those flavors alive.
  • Gradually add your dry mix to the wet, stirring just till combined. Don’t overdo it or you’ll toughen the cake. Fold in shredded carrots and pecans if you’re going that route.
  • Now comes the cheesecake swirl. Beat cream cheese, sugar, egg, and vanilla till super smooth. Add sifted confectioners’ sugar and orange juice slowly, mixing till creamy.
  • Pour half the cake batter into bundt pan. Dollop dollops of cheesecake mix over it, then pour remaining cake batter on top. Use a knife or skewer to gently swirl the cheesecake into the carrot batter. This step makes that beautiful marble you wanna see.
  • Place the bundt pan on a trivet inside your pressure cooker with about 1 cup of water for steam. Seal the cooker and build pressure till float valve pops up. Cook at high pressure for around 35 minutes.
  • Once cooking’s done, let the pressure release naturally so your cake stays moist. Watch the valve hiss slow down to a stop as an indicator.
  • Take the pan out carefully and let it cool for about 10 minutes before turning it over onto a wire rack to finish cooling. You catching that smell yet? Y’all gonna love this.
